Understanding Frenectomy Dental Care

A frenectomy is a quick, minor procedure, but can have life-changing implications for those that need it. For infants and young children, restrictive frenulum tissue may interfere with breastfeeding and bottle-feeding, keeping them from getting proper nutrition.
